Duty of Care

Duty of care means that manufacturers and sellers owe a reasonable standard of safety to consumers. In the context of drugs and medical devices, this duty includes providing accurate labeling, warning about known risks, and ensuring products meet safety standards before reaching the market. When a product fails to meet these duties and causes harm, liability may attach.

Causation

Causation links the defective product to the injury. In Stevens Johnson Syndrome cases, establishing causation can require medical testimony and careful review of medication histories to show that exposure to a specific drug or product defect triggered the reaction. Proving causation often involves several steps, including timeline reconstruction and expert analysis to show the product caused the harm.

Breach of Warranty

Breach of warranty refers to the failure of a product to meet the guarantees implied by law or stated by the manufacturer. In a product liability case, a breach can support claims for medical costs, pain and suffering, and other damages when a drug or device fails to perform as advertised or described, and the failure results in injury.

Labeling and Warnings

Labeling and warnings are warnings on packaging and accompanying materials that inform consumers of risks, proper use, and potential side effects. In product liability, inadequate or misleading warnings can support claims if the absence or imprecision contributed to harm, especially with medications linked to severe reactions like Stevens Johnson Syndrome.

Stevens-Johnson syndrome (SJS) represents a severe and potentially life-threatening condition that impacts the skin and mucous membranes. When this condition progresses to its most dangerous variant, toxic epidermal necrolysis (TEN), mortality rates can range from 30-80%. In most cases, these reactions stem from adverse responses to pharmaceutical medications.
